区块链安全技术:不断演进的保护屏障264


引言

区块链技术以其去中心化、不可篡改和透明性而闻名,为各种行业带来了革命性的变化。然而,随着区块链应用的激增,确保其安全至关重要。本文将探讨区块链安全技术的发展趋势,突出保护区块链免受威胁和攻击的最新方法。

密码术的进步

密码术是确保区块链安全的基础。近年来,密码术算法一直在稳步改进,提供更强的加密和哈希功能。例如,椭圆曲线密码术 (ECC) 已被广泛采用,因为它提供了比传统公钥加密更高级别的安全性。

多重签名和多重授权

多重签名和多重授权技术要求多个参与者共同授权交易或决策。这增加了区块链的安全性,因为攻击者需要控制多个账户或获得多个授权才能破坏系统。

分布式共识机制

分布式共识机制确保区块链网络上的所有节点就交易的有效性达成一致。共识算法,如工作量证明和权益证明,不断改进以提高安全性、可靠性和能耗效率。

智能合约审计

智能合约是在区块链上运行的、可执行的代码。智能合约审计通过识别和消除漏洞和缺陷,有助于确保其安全性。自动化审计工具和人工检查相结合,提高了智能合约的可信度。

区块链分片

区块链分片将区块链网络划分为较小的、并行运行的子网络。这提高了区块链的吞吐量和可扩展性,同时还可以增强安全性。分片网络更难被攻击者控制或破坏。

量子计算威胁缓解

量子计算的发展对区块链安全构成了潜在威胁。量子计算机可以破解当前使用的密码术算法。为了应对这一威胁,正在研究抗量子密码术算法和协议,以保护区块链免受未来量子攻击。

人工智能和机器学习

人工智能 (AI) 和机器学习 (ML) 被用于开发高级安全系统,以识别和响应区块链攻击。AI 驱动的监控工具可以实时分析区块链活动,检测异常情况并触发警报。

硬件安全模块

硬件安全模块 (HSM) 是专用的硬件设备,用于生成、存储和管理加密密钥。HSM 提供物理和逻辑保护,防止密钥泄露或被盗。

零知识证明

零知识证明允许个人在不透露其底层信息的情况下证明其了解或拥有某项内容。这对于保护区块链上的隐私和敏感数据至关重要。

持续更新和评估

区块链安全技术是一个不断发展的领域。随着新威胁和攻击的出现,研究人员和开发人员不断更新和评估现有的安全措施。安全审计、漏洞赏金计划和网络安全最佳实践对于维持区块链的弹性和安全性至关重要。

结论

区块链安全技术的发展趋势不断确保区块链生态系统免受不断变化的威胁。从密码术的进步到多重签名和分布式共识机制,创新技术正在增强区块链的安全性。通过持续更新、评估和研究,区块链行业可以确保其为未来的数字世界提供一个安全可靠的基础设施。

2024-11-04


上一篇:区块链:关键技术详解

下一篇:人工智能的全面发展:兼顾技术突破和负责任创新